Update

Okay so we are pretty much in the last stages of this medical board process! yay! The VA portion is finished and now we are on the PEB (physical evaluation board). The paperwork should actually arrive there today, and we were told that Jordan's case would probably take about 2 weeks. The PEB's job is to determine if Jordan is "fit" or "unfit" to be in the US Army. To be fit, you must be able to do all these different things physically, which Jordan cannot do so if the PEB does their job correctly, Jordan should be determined "unfit." After the PEB, there is one tiny thing left, which is to determine a disability rating. That shouldn't take long at all and then we will get a separation date to move! We are really happy now that we can see the end of things!
